INSTANDA, a global provider of no-code insurance platform technology, announced an integration with UnderwriteMe, a SaaS underwriting platform provider for the life insurance industry.

The collaboration will allow clients to implement INSTANDA’s distribution and policy administration platform while benefiting from underwriting automation through UnderwriteMe across international markets.

The combination of INSTANDA’s no-code core platform and UnderwriteMe’s advanced underwriting technology provides the life insurance market with an integrated offering that streamlines distribution channels and enhances operational efficiencies. This new integration will be available in four markets — North America, the U.K. and Ireland, ANZ and Asia — helping to solve problems unique to each region.

ZestyAI, a provider of climate and property risk analytics solutions powered by artificial intelligence, announced an agreement with South Carolina Farm Bureau Mutual Insurance Company.

This agreement will leverage ZestyAI’s advanced property analytics solutions to optimize the inspection process for SCFBMIC and accurately assess property risk. SCFBMIC will be utilizing ZestyAI’s property risk analytics, including Digital Roof and Location Insights products, which use computer vision and machine learning to extract insights from aerial and satellite imagery, tax assessments, building permits, and infrastructure data, among other unique data sources, for more than 150 million residential and commercial properties.

SCFBMIC will leverage ZestyAI’s Digital Roof to comprehensively assess roof risk condition and value. AI-generated three-dimensional analysis goes beyond roof quality to assess facets, angles, penetrations, and objects for insights into roof condition, complexity, and potential points of failure.

ZestyAI’s Location Insights delivers property information on the parcel and structure for all properties in the U.S. – all of which are obtained instantly without stepping on-site. Location Insights identifies high-risk property features, such as swimming pools, trampolines, lot debris, and overhanging vegetation, for accurate underwriting, precise rating, and transparency with customers.

Kingstone Insurance Company, a subsidiary of Kingstone Companies Inc., a Northeast regional property and casualty insurance holding company, announced that it has partnered with Zojacks, a technology company specializing in water leak detection solutions.

The partnership aims to offer enhanced protection to Kingstone policyholders, providing a solution to assist them in protecting their homes and mitigating risks associated with water-related claims.

Zojacks offers technology that can monitor temperature and provide water leak detection, which will shut off the main water supply in the house. Through this partnership, Kingstone policyholders can benefit from cost-saving product packages offered by Zojacks and can also qualify for insurance policy discounts when the Zojacks technology is installed in their homes.

As per the partnership agreement, Zojacks will oversee the execution process while Kingstone will provide benefits to its policyholders. Homeowners will receive guidance on how to use the solution through a dedicated mobile app, which will facilitate monitoring and management of potential water leaks.
